Production method for co-production of sulfuric acid and cement from gypsum
The invention discloses a production method for co-production of sulfuric acid and cement from gypsum, and relates to the technical field of cement production, and the method comprises the following steps: S1, drying and dehydrating raw materials and auxiliary materials: dehydrating the raw material dihydrate gypsum and the auxiliary materials sandstone, clay and the like through a drying device, and converting the dihydrate gypsum into semi-hydrated gypsum; s2, the raw materials and the auxiliary materials are mixed in proportion and ground into raw materials; s3, feeding the raw material into a primary reduction decomposition kiln; s4a, putting the raw material into an oxidation firing kiln; s5a, cooling to obtain cement clinker; s6a, cement clinker grinding and delivery; s4b, the sulfur-containing flue gas output in the step S3 is subjected to dust removal; s5b, purifying and drying; s6b, catalytic oxidation: the sulfur-containing flue gas enters a two-conversion and two-absorption system after being purified and dried, SO2 in the sulfur-containing flue gas is converted into SO3 under the action of a catalyst, and sulfuric acid is obtained after the SO3 is absorbed; neutralizing the rest sulfur-containing gas with ammonia; and S7b, the tail gas is discharged after reaching the standard. The flue gas emission is greatly reduced, and meanwhile the production capacity of the device is improved.
